The diagnosis of chronic inflammatory rheumatism with axial involvement is not always easy, and is fraught with difficulties : radiological sacroiliitis is not an early sign of spondyloarthritis and the delay in detecting radiological signs contributes to the delay in diagnosis. Nevertheless, spondyloarthritis is now the second most common chronic inflammatory rheumatic disease, affecting 0.43% of the french population. The aim of this retrospective study is to evaluate the diagnostic performance of whole-body SPECT-CT CzT-based camera (VERITON-CT) in the assessment of chronic inflammatory rheumatism with axial involvement MRI of the sacroiliac joints and thoracolumbar spine were used as a gold standard.
The present study was conducted by the Department of Rheumatology and Nuclear Medicine of the University Hospital Centre of Nancy (France). An initial number of 51 hospitalised patients (35 females, 16 males) who underwent SPECT-CT CzT-based camera for polyarthralgia or spinal pain between November 2021 and February 2023 and initial suspicion of chronic inflammatory rheumatism were included in the study. The investigators retrospectively reviewed the electronic medical records of the consecutive patients using medical softwares (DxCare or VNA Philips). The investigators collected demographic data (age, gender), clinical data (anamnesis, pain level (EVA) and location, standardized clinical activity scores like Ankylosing Spondylitis Disease Activity Score (ASDAS), Widespread Pain Index (WPI), symptom severity scale (SSS)), biological data (protein chain reaction in milligrams per litre), and medical imaging data (X-rays, MRI and CT scans). The data collected was entered into an Excel spreadsheet protected by a security code. For medical imaging data, the investigators performed a reading of the sacroiliac and thoracolumbar spine medical imaging under the supervision of an experienced rheumatologist specialising in chronic inflammatory rheumatism. The investigators assessed the diagnostic performance of VERITON-CT (sensitivity, specificity), using MRI of the sacroiliac joints and thoracolumbar spine as the gold standard.

MRI SPARCC (Spondyloarthritis Research Consortium of Canada) Score
SPARCC scores of the sacroiliac joints and of the thoracolumbar spine in MRI : quantitative value. Thoraco-lumbar SPARCC score : from 0 to 108, higher scores means worst outcome SI SPARCC score : from 0 to 72, higher scores means worst outcome
